The Pearl Initiative is delighted to invite you to participate in our upcoming virtual panel on Monday, 22nd June from 3:00 - 4:00 pm GST, to explore regional and international challenges and opportunities of embedding an ethical corporate culture.
Fostering an ethical corporate culture is essential to the overall viability and sustainability of an organisation. Not only does an ethical corporate culture attract a greater customer base, but it also increases employee retention and attracts investments.
The challenge, however, is in embedding ethical behaviours across entire departments and supply chains. As organisations cultures pass down from long-serving to new employees, the process of embedding codes, policies and procedures across the organisation becomes extremely difficult. Thus, organisational culture is influenced not just by written regulations, rules and policies, but also by unwritten codes of ‘how we really do things around here.’
In conversation between Nigel Benstead of PepsiCo and Michael Pollitt of GoodCorporation, this virtual panel will discuss the following topics:
Overcoming the challenges - maintaining and enhancing a culture of cohesion and inclusivity within a more fragmented and uncertain working environment
